Jack Kennedy is joined by dairy editor Aidan Brennan, sheep and schemes editor Darren Carty and suckler beef editor Adam Woods.
This week, we discuss sick calves in the dairy herd, whether young bulls are running out of road on Tullamore Farm and how Chinese decline in the demand for wool might affect the Irish sheep industry.
We also speak with Fergal Morris of MSD Animal Health to discuss whether coughing cows at this time of the year is a big issue.
